Street Events - Temporary Road Closures - Mardi Gras Laneway Festival 2022

Decision Maker: Local Pedestrian, Cycling and Traffic Calming Committee

Decision status: Recommendations Determined

Decisions:

2021/153722

Recommendation

It is recommended that the Committee endorse the temporary road closures of Hill Street, Clare Street, Short Place, Marys Place and Floods Place for the Mardi Gras Laneway Festival from 7am Saturday 5 March 2022 to 2am Monday 7 March 2022, subject to the following conditions:-

(A)        The Applicant must comply with the temporary road closure conditions as stipulated in Schedule A of this agenda.

(B)        The Applicant must contact the Surry Hills PAC to discuss deployment of user pay police for the event.

(C)        The Applicant must contact the City’s Venue Management Unit to discuss the event.

(D)        The Applicant is to obtain a Road Occupancy Licence from the Transport Management Centre prior to commencement of works.

(E)        The Applicant must provide a telephone number of the supervisor responsible for the proposed event and include contact details in the notification letters to be distributed to affected stakeholders.

(F)        The Traffic Management and Traffic Control Plans are agreed to 'in principal' and to be finalised through the Working Group established by Premiers and Cabinet's Community Engagement and Events Division with representative from the Police, Transport Management Centre (TMC), Transport for New South Wales (TfNSW), Sydney Buses, Council and Event Organisers.

The Committee unanimously supported the recommendation

 

Background

Sydney Gay and Lesbian Mardi Gras Ltd has applied for the temporary road closures of Hill Street, Clare Street, Short Place, Marys Place and Floods Place for the Mardi Gras Laneway Festival from 7am Saturday 5 March 2022 to 2am Monday 7 March 2022.
